The import volumes of machines for moulding articles in pulp, paper, and board to India are projected to grow steadily from 2024 to 2028, starting from 1.4668 million kilograms in 2024 and rising to 1.7591 million kilograms in 2028. This indicates a consistent year-on-year growth. In 2023, actual figures stood slightly below the 2024 forecast, highlighting an anticipated positive trend in imports. The compound annual growth rate over this five-year period demonstrates a healthy expansion in the sector, suggesting increased demand for pulp and paper products.
